English noun: dignity

1. dignity (attribute) the quality of being worthy of esteem or respect


SamplesIt was beneath his dignity to cheat.
Showed his true dignity when under pressure.


Synonymsself-regard, self-respect, self-worth


Broader (hypernym)pride, pridefulness

2. dignity (attribute) formality in bearing and appearance


SamplesHe behaved with great dignity.


Synonymsgravitas, lordliness


Broader (hypernym)bearing, comportment, mien, presence

3. dignity (state) high office or rank or station


SamplesHe respected the dignity of the emissaries.


Broader (hypernym)position, status
